Technician Lead - Grounds

On-siteChouteau, Oklahoma, United States

Full TimeSenior LevelHigh School Or EquivalentMedium

Job Summary

Oversee daily operations and activities of the grounds maintenance team to ensure the upkeep, appearance, and safety of all landscaped and outdoor areas. Assign tasks and provide hands-on training to grounds crew staff while safely operating heavy and light equipment including tractors, mowers, dump trucks, skid steers, and water wagons. Perform routine and corrective maintenance on equipment, identify and resolve daily technical and operational issues, and maintain accurate spray records for compliance. Conduct daily briefings with management, create work orders using the Vantage Ticketing System, and lead safety meetings to promote a culture of safety. Work primarily in Chouteau, OK with travel to other facilities as needed.

Required Qualifications

  • High School diploma or equivalent
  • Minimum 4 years of experience in grounds maintenance, landscaping, or a related field
  • Must have a spray license or acquire within first 2 years of employment
  • Must have a valid Oklahoma Commercial Drivers license or a valid Oklahoma Drivers license and acquire a valid Commercial Drivers license within the first 2 years of employment
  • Must be able to stand and walk on uneven ground, slippery surfaces
  • Must be able to lift, move and carry weights of 50 lb. on a regular basis
  • Must be able to perform work outdoors in all types of weather
  • Must be able to weed eat for long periods of time
  • Must be able to bend, stoop, perform above shoulder work and work with arms extended
  • Consistently wear required personal protective equipment (PPE), including hard hat, flame-resistant (FR) clothing, steel-toe footwear, safety goggles, hearing protection, and fall protection gear as necessary to ensure compliance with safety protocols
  • Work is performed primarily in Chouteau, OK with travel to other GRDA facilities as needed
